Transaction

e9c3b7bf4591c102436592a6d8d9f0ba74e8bc48d2e58fbffdae574c272e28b2
298,746 confirmations
Timestamp
1595390961
Block640,231
Fee16,002 sats
Fee rate71.1 sats/vB
view on mempool.space

Inputs & Outputs